About This Adventure Destination

Waimea Valley, located near Haleiwa on Oahu’s North Shore, is a captivating natural retreat known for its striking waterfall and lush botanical garden. This scenic valley stands out as an emblem of Hawaii’s rich ecological diversity, famous for its towering Waimea Falls that cascade over ancient volcanic rock formations into a pristine freshwater pool below. The surrounding landscape is adorned with vibrant tropical plants, including native Hawaiian flora and culturally significant species, making it a living museum of the island's natural heritage. The valley also holds deep cultural importance, with historical ties to native Hawaiian traditions and once functioning as a place of worship and healing.

Its accessibility combined with a peaceful environment appeals to visitors seeking both nature and culture. The valley’s gentle, well-maintained paths allow visitors of various fitness levels to enjoy the hike to the waterfall, a highlight of any visit. The waterfall itself invites seasonal swimming, providing a refreshing way to experience the tropical surroundings. Waimea Valley’s blend of natural beauty, cultural heritage, and ease of access makes it an exceptional destination in the often-busy North Shore region.

Whether studying native plants, observing birds, or simply admiring the picturesque waterfall, Waimea Valley offers a unique combination of scenic and cultural experiences. It provides an excellent example of preservation efforts keeping Hawaiian natural and cultural histories vibrant and accessible to the public.
